The global Electric Excavators And Loaders market size was valued at approximately USD 2.5 billion in 2025 and is projected to reach USD 6.8 billion by 2035, growing at a CAGR of 10.3% during the forecast period.
Electric Excavators and Loaders are advanced construction equipment powered by electric or hybrid engines, offering a sustainable alternative to traditional diesel-operated machinery. This market comprises various products and technologies designed to enhance infrastructure development with reduced carbon emissions, thereby addressing both economic and environmental priorities. Industry players including manufacturers, suppliers, and end-users are increasingly investing in electric models to align with stringent environmental standards and fuel efficiency mandates. Commercial construction, residential real estate development, and mining are key applications driving the demand for electric excavation equipment.
With significant innovations in battery technology and decreasing costs, the market is transitioning from niche to mainstream adoption. In North America, the Electric Excavators and Loaders market holds a commanding share driven by advanced infrastructure and proactive regulatory adoption, indicating elevated maturity and investment trends. Europe follows with a strong sustainability emphasis and high technology adoption trends, supported by robust regulatory frameworks promoting eco-friendly machinery. Asia Pacific's growth outlook remains lucrative, empowered by manufacturing advantages and significant government-led investment initiatives focused on urbanization and infrastructure development. Latin America showcases emerging opportunities due to economic stabilization and infrastructure investments. In contrast, the Middle East & Africa market is developing with an increased focus on international partnerships and infrastructural investments encouraging gradual adoption.
The global Electric Excavators and Loaders market is fragmented with leading companies like Caterpillar, Komatsu, Volvo Construction Equipment, and Doosan maintaining strong footholds through expansive product portfolios, significant geographic presence, and aggressive innovation strategies.
